What is the effect of using blue with earth tones?
November 22, 2025 · caitlin
When blue is combined with earth tones, it creates a harmonious and balanced design aesthetic that is both calming and sophisticated. This color combination is popular in interior design because it evokes a sense of tranquility while maintaining a grounded, natural feel. By integrating blue with earth tones, you can achieve a versatile palette that works well in various settings, from modern to rustic.
How Does Blue Complement Earth Tones?
Blue is a versatile color that pairs well with earth tones such as browns, greens, and beiges. The coolness of blue contrasts nicely with the warmth of earth tones, creating a balanced look. Here’s how they work together:
- Contrast and Balance: The coolness of blue complements the warm, rich hues of earth tones, providing a balanced contrast that is visually appealing.
- Versatility: This combination works in various styles, from contemporary to traditional, making it a flexible choice for different design themes.
- Calming Effect: Blue is known for its calming properties, which can enhance the soothing nature of earth tones, creating a relaxing environment.

Practical Examples of Blue and Earth Tones in Design
To illustrate how blue and earth tones can be used effectively, consider these practical examples:
- Living Room: Use a soft blue on the walls and incorporate earth-toned furniture, such as a brown leather sofa or a beige rug, to create a cozy yet chic living space.
- Bedroom: Opt for blue bedding paired with wooden furniture and green accents to evoke a sense of tranquility and nature.
- Bathroom: Combine blue tiles with earth-toned accessories like wicker baskets and stone countertops for a spa-like retreat.
What Are Some Popular Blue and Earth Tone Combinations?
Here are some popular combinations to consider:
| Feature | Option A | Option B | Option C |
|---|---|---|---|
| Blue Shade | Sky Blue | Navy Blue | Teal |
| Earth Tone | Sand Beige | Chocolate Brown | Olive Green |
| Style | Coastal | Classic | Bohemian |

What Are Earth Tones?
Earth tones are colors inspired by nature, such as browns, greens, and beiges. They are warm, neutral, and often used to create a natural and relaxed atmosphere in design.
How Can Blue Enhance Earth Tones?
Blue enhances earth tones by providing a cool contrast that highlights their warmth. This combination can make a space feel more dynamic and balanced, adding depth and interest.
Are Blue and Earth Tones Suitable for Small Spaces?
Yes, blue and earth tones can be ideal for small spaces. Light shades of blue can make a room feel larger and more open, while earth tones add warmth and coziness without overwhelming the space.
Can Blue and Earth Tones Be Used in Modern Design?
Absolutely. Blue and earth tones can be incorporated into modern design through minimalist furniture, sleek lines, and a balanced use of color to maintain a contemporary aesthetic.
What Accessories Work Well with Blue and Earth Tones?
Accessories such as natural fiber rugs, wooden frames, and ceramic vases complement blue and earth tones beautifully. These elements add texture and enhance the overall design theme.
